Completing my second round of Wainwrights on Wastwater Screes. Combining it with three outlying fells (including a Marilyn) for a longer walk. .

Weather thankfully more overcast than recently.

Second round done - it was remarked later that I could have looked happier.

Never really intended to do a second round but did a few out west with my Mum and Dad as they finished their rounds and realised it was within my grasp.

Funnily enough I now have only 30 or so to do for a 3rd round but doubt that I'll be finishing that any time soon - or I may as well have turned round and climbed these two again!

Muncaster Fell ahead with the straight up route I had planned looking more and more unlikely


19 No route up.JPG
As suspected... the Northern flank (from Murthwaite Halt) looked like this. Very uninviting.


20 Hooker Crag ahead.JPG
So I headed round to the Western approach. Definitely the smart move even if it did add on a few miles.
